Output 969e588c6c396e4c260f5b7794059af79e716645b944a251988e4767ed615420:0

value
6959087196867
script pubkey
OP_0 OP_PUSHBYTES_20 96d93f75daf2aa515a90f10675efd39096f3eaf8
address
tb1qjmvn7aw67249zk5s7yr8tm7njzt086hc94kxz2
transaction
969e588c6c396e4c260f5b7794059af79e716645b944a251988e4767ed615420
confirmations
185553
spent
true